Hey everyone, I dont ususally post but enjoy reading the stories and advice from everyone. I am getting married on April 9th - only 22 days to go! I am from the Dallas area but we are doing a destination wedding in Jamaica. I wanted to share something that happened to me last Friday. I was driving up to meet my fiance and friends at a church/youth event that we volunteered to help that night. Out of nowhere I was hit on my passenger side by a car trying to turn left into oncoming traffic. Their bumber got underneath my car and caused it to roll (I am not sure how many times), and I landed upside down. It happened so fast but I didn''t black out. My seat belt was holding me up, but I remember I had a peace from God that I was ok. I was able to crawl out. I had to go by ambulance cause I had cut my the top of my head and make sure that nothing was broken. It was a scary experience and really freaked out my fiance. But thank God, I am ok and through it all, we learned a lot about what is really important. It has brough us closer together and solidified our committment for each other. I find myself not caring as much about the little things or details about the wedding. I am just overwhelmed by God''s love and goodness!
The funny part is that my friends were throwing me a bridal shower the next morning. I decided to go, but was a little out of it. We had stayed till late at the hospital and the doctor had given me vicadin(?) and muscle relaxers to help the soreness. And I couldn''t fix my hair cause my cut required a staple. I don''t remember everything but I do remember it was fun!
So ladies, remember to count your blessings!
